Warm inside. Lower bills. Built for Scottish weather.
A modern composite door doesn’t just close the gap – it insulates it. With a solid foam-insulated core, weather-tight seals and a U-value that comfortably beats building regulations, a new front door is one of the most effective upgrades you can make for retaining heat in your home.
Solid PU foam core, 48mm thick
Every NuView composite door has a solid polyurethane insulating core – the same insulation used in cold-store panels. No hollow chambers to leak heat.
- Solid insulated core, not hollow
- 48mm total door thickness
- Outperforms both uPVC and timber
Beats building regulations comfortably
U-value measures heat loss – the lower the better. Our composite doors typically achieve 1.2-1.4 W/m²K, well below the 1.8 required by Part L building regulations.
- Typical U-value: 1.2 to 1.4 W/m²K
- Part L requires 1.8 W/m²K
- Traditional timber: 3.0+ W/m²K
Built for Scottish weather
Multi-point weather seals around the entire frame stop draughts, wind-driven rain and cold air getting in. Rated for the sort of exposure conditions Scottish homes actually face.
- Compression seals on all edges
- PAS 24 weather-tightness tested
- Effective from -20°C to +55°C

Locked tight. By design.
Every NuView composite door is built on Ultion security. The 3-star anti-snap cylinder comes with a £5,000 guarantee. The keys themselves are registered – meaning only you can authorise a copy – backed by a further £2,000 Ultion Key Control guarantee against unauthorised duplication.
Ultion cylinder locks
The most secure cylinder lock on the market. Independently certified anti-snap, anti-pick, anti-bump and anti-drill. Backed by Ultion’s £5,000 security guarantee.
- Anti-snap, anti-pick, anti-bump, anti-drill
- £5,000 security guarantee
- Standard on every door
Multi-point locking system
Engages at multiple points around the frame when the key is turned – top, bottom and side – distributing force and making the door significantly harder to force open.
- Engages at multiple points
- Tested against forced entry
- Standard on every door
Ultion Nuki compatible
Every NuView composite door works with the Ultion Nuki smart lock – the smart version of the same Ultion cylinder we fit as standard, backed by the same £5,000 guarantee. Unlock with your phone as you approach, a keypad code, a fingerprint, or the traditional key. Time-limited codes let you give tradespeople or guests access without handing over a key.
- Phone, keypad, fingerprint or key entry
- Time-limited codes for tradespeople and guests
- Works with Apple Home, Google Home and Alexa
Traceable, tougher, tamper-proof
The Ultion KeyTag is a smarter alternative to a spare key. Registered to your household so copies can only be made with your authorisation. 60% thicker than standard keys – resistant to snapping and bending in the lock. Apple Find My compatible, so a lost key is easy to trace.
- Registered – copies only made with your authorisation
- 60% thicker than standard keys
- Apple Find My compatible for tracking
